biblecontext
{ "verseID": "Psalms.120.6", "source": "רַ֭בַּת שָֽׁכְנָה־לָּ֣הּ נַפְשִׁ֑י עִ֝֗ם שׂוֹנֵ֥א שָׁלֽוֹם", "text": "*rabbat* *šāknâ*-to-herself *napšî* with *śônēʾ* *šālôm*", "grammar": { "*rabbat*": "adverb - much/too long", "*šāknâ*": "verb, qal perfect 3rd person feminine singular - she has dwelled", "*napšî*": "noun, feminine singular with 1st person singular suffix - my soul", "*śônēʾ*": "verb, qal participle masculine singular construct - hater of", "*šālôm*": "noun, masculine singular - peace" }, "variants": { "*rabbat*": "too long/too much/greatly", "*šāknâ-lāh napšî*": "my soul has dwelled/I have dwelled", "*śônēʾ šālôm*": "hater of peace/one who hates peace" } }

Coverdale Bible (1535)
My soule hath loge dwelt amonge them, that be enemies vnto peace.
Geneva Bible (1560)
My soule hath too long dwelt with him that hateth peace.
Bishops' Bible (1568)
My soule hath dwelt long: with hym that hateth peace.
Authorized King James Version (1611)
My soul hath long dwelt with him that hateth peace.
Webster's Bible (1833)
My soul has had her dwelling too long With him who hates peace.
Young's Literal Translation (1862/1898)
Too much hath my soul dwelt with him who is hating peace.
American Standard Version (1901)
My soul hath long had her dwelling With him that hateth peace.
Bible in Basic English (1941)
My soul has long been living with the haters of peace.
World English Bible (2000)
My soul has had her dwelling too long with him who hates peace.
NET Bible® (New English Translation)
For too long I have had to reside with those who hate peace.
